Hyundai Azera: Brake discs, pads, calipers and rotors - Explanation of scheduled maintenance items - Maintenance - Hyundai Azera 2011-2026 Owners ManualHyundai Azera: Brake discs, pads, calipers and rotors

Check the pads for excessive wear, discs for run out and wear, and calipers for fluid leakage.
